[Lldb-commits] [lldb] [lldb] Override default struct layout when building register types (PR #189590)

David Spickett via lldb-commits lldb-commits at lists.llvm.org
Wed Apr 15 07:59:12 PDT 2026


================
@@ -9,6 +9,8 @@
 #ifndef LLDB_SOURCE_PLUGINS_REGISTERTYPEBUILDER_REGISTERTYPEBUILDERCLANG_H
 #define LLDB_SOURCE_PLUGINS_REGISTERTYPEBUILDER_REGISTERTYPEBUILDERCLANG_H
 
+#include "clang/AST/ExternalASTSource.h"
+
----------------
DavidSpickett wrote:

You were right it needed to be:
* The header for the class (RegisterTypeBuilderClang)
* Headers from the current project (LLDB)
* Headers from elsewhere in dependency order (Clang)

Fixed.

https://github.com/llvm/llvm-project/pull/189590


More information about the lldb-commits mailing list